How to solve this one
y-(8)=1/0(x-4)

1 Answer

4 votes

Answer:

The equation given is in point-slope form, where the point (4,8) is on the line and the slope is undefined.

To solve for y, we can first isolate the term with y on one side of the equation:

y - 8 = (1/0)(x - 4)

Since 1/0 is undefined, this equation is not solvable for y using algebraic methods.

The graph of this equation would be a vertical line passing through the point (4,8), since the slope is undefined.
